Samsung Galaxy Z Flip 5 tends to sport a larger external display than the Galaxy Z Flip 4
Samsung Galaxy Z Flip 5 is expected to be launched alongside the Samsung Galaxy Z Fold 5. Both smartphones could be unveiled in July at the Galaxy Unpacked event earlier than expected. The South Korean tech giant has reportedly started the process of mass production of the hinges that will be used in these foldable smartphones and according to this schedule will allow the company to be ready to launch the phones by July, instead of earlier. I mentioned the August schedule. Meanwhile, a new leak indicates that the Galaxy Z Flip 5 will have a larger external screen than its predecessor.
Tipster Ice Universe (UniverseIce) participated in a tweet It is expected that the upcoming Samsung Galaxy Z Flip 5 will be launched with a large external screen to a large extent. The foldable clamshell phone is expected to feature a 3.4-inch external screen with a resolution of 720 x 748 pixels and a pixel density of 305ppi.
The leak also shared the alleged design rendering of the Galaxy Z Flip 5. The phone is shown compared to the external display of the previous phone, the Samsung Galaxy Z Flip 4. The Galaxy Z Flip 4 features a 1.9-inch external display. Shown in the shared image, the new design has most of the clamshell cover enclosed by the display panel, only bending around the dual rear camera modules positioned horizontally on the right-hand corner of the panel.
Previous reports indicated that the Galaxy Z Flip 5 is expected to be powered by Qualcomm’s Snapdragon 8 Gen 2 SoC for the Galaxy phone. It is also expected to launch in 128GB, 256GB, and 512GB storage options, and it could come with 8GB of RAM. The phone is also reported to support 25W fast charging.
It is expected to run One UI 5.1.1 based on Android 13. The Galaxy Z Flip 5 is likely to be available in Beige, Space Gray, Light Green, and Light Pink color options. It will reportedly measure 165mm x 71.8mm x 6.7mm.
